在React中實(shí)現(xiàn)表單處理可以通過(guò)以下步驟: 創(chuàng)建一個(gè)表單組件,并在其中定義表單的各個(gè)輸入字段。 在表單組件的state中定義表單數(shù)據(jù)的初始值。 在表單組件中編寫(xiě)處理表單輸入變化的方法,可以使用on
在React中進(jìn)行數(shù)據(jù)獲取通常會(huì)使用fetch API或者Axios等工具庫(kù)來(lái)發(fā)送網(wǎng)絡(luò)請(qǐng)求。以下是一個(gè)使用fetch API獲取數(shù)據(jù)的示例: import React, { useState, use
在React中,有以下生命周期方法: componentDidMount():組件初次渲染之后調(diào)用,通常在此方法中進(jìn)行Ajax請(qǐng)求或獲取第三方庫(kù)的DOM元素。 componentDidUpda
在React應(yīng)用中管理狀態(tài)有多種方式,其中最常見(jiàn)的包括: 使用React的內(nèi)置狀態(tài)管理(useState和useReducer):useState鉤子用于在函數(shù)組件中管理局部狀態(tài),而useRedu
條件渲染是指根據(jù)特定條件來(lái)決定是否渲染組件或元素。在React中,可以使用條件語(yǔ)句(如if語(yǔ)句、三元運(yùn)算符或邏輯與操作符)來(lái)實(shí)現(xiàn)條件渲染。下面是一些在React中使用條件渲染的示例: 使用if語(yǔ)句:
在React中,props和state都是用于管理組件數(shù)據(jù)的重要概念,但有一些重要的區(qū)別: Props(屬性)是從父組件傳遞給子組件的數(shù)據(jù),是不可變的(immutable)的。子組件無(wú)法修改pro
在React中,組件名稱(chēng)需要以大寫(xiě)字母開(kāi)頭是因?yàn)樵贘SX中,React會(huì)將以小寫(xiě)字母開(kāi)頭的元素視為原生DOM元素,而將以大寫(xiě)字母開(kāi)頭的元素視為自定義組件。因此,為了能夠正確地區(qū)分原生DOM元素和自定義
在React中創(chuàng)建組件有兩種常用的方式: 函數(shù)式組件: // 定義一個(gè)函數(shù)式組件 function MyComponent() { return Hello, World
React和Angular是兩種流行的前端JavaScript框架,它們有一些顯著的區(qū)別: 概念:React是一個(gè)JavaScript庫(kù),專(zhuān)注于構(gòu)建用戶(hù)界面的組件化。Angular是一個(gè)完整的前端
在React應(yīng)用中實(shí)現(xiàn)主題切換功能可以通過(guò)使用Context API來(lái)管理主題狀態(tài),并通過(guò)React的useState和useContext鉤子來(lái)實(shí)現(xiàn)主題切換。 首先,創(chuàng)建一個(gè)ThemeContext